Australian lawyer joins Duterte ICC defense team

An Australian lawyer has been appointed as associate counsel for former President Rodrigo Duterte at the International Criminal Court. Kate Gibson formally accepted the role on May 18 and will work with the defense team led by Peter Haynes in the crimes against humanity case.
